首页 / 热门软件 / MySQL下载安装教程:从官网到本地部署

MySQL下载安装教程:从官网到本地部署

1942920
1942920管理员

MySQL是一种广泛使用的开源关系型数据库管理系统,因其高性能、可靠性和易用性而受到开发者的青睐。在安装MySQL时,用户可能会遇到一些问题,本文将提供详细的安装教程和常见问题的解决办法。

下载MySQL

MySQL下载安装教程:从官网到本地部署  第1张

1. 进入MySQL官方网站:MySQL :: MySQL Downloads

2. 选择下载版本:推荐下载社区版(MySQL Community (GPL) Downloads)中的MySQL Installer for Windows。有两个选项:

  • 第一个(大小是10多M)是联网在线安装,会在线下载安装包。
  • 第二个(大小是400多M)是离线安装,这里推荐选择这个,下载到本地进行安装。
  • 3. 下载页面操作:在下载页面,选择最下面的No thanks, just start my download(不用了,谢谢,开始下载吧)。如果下载速度慢,可以去国内高校开源软件镜像网站下载,比如中科大mysql镜像网址:中科大mysql镜像网址

    安装MySQL

    MySQL下载安装教程:从官网到本地部署  第2张

    1. 双击安装软件开始安装

    2. 选择安装类型:选择默认安装就可以,然后点击“next”。注意:默认安装会安装到C盘。

    3. 检测需要的安装:这里我们直接点击next。

    4. 点击yes

    5. 点击Execute开始安装

    6. 安装完成后点击next

    7. 多次点击next(直到出现以下页面),默认选第一个,点击“next”继续。

    8. 密码验证方式(Authentication Method)这一步很重要

  • 第一个是强密码校验,mysql推荐使用最新的数据库和相关客户端,MySQL8换了加密插件,所以如果选第一种方式,很可能你的navicat等客户端连不上mysql8。
  • 所以这里一定要选第二个(下图红框的地方)。
  • 9. 点击Execute开始安装

    10. 安装完成后点击Finish

    11. 设置密码:需要牢记,后面要用这个密码链接数据库。输入完,点击next继续。

    12. 默认点击next

    13. 点击next

    14. 默认点击next

    15. 输入用户名和密码:点击check,检查是否正确。成功了Next才可点击。

    16. 点击Execute执行安装(完成后点击Finish)。

    17. 完成点击Finish(第一个是Mysql的客户端,如果不使用只勾选第2个“start mysql shell after setup”,点击“finish”)(到这里数据库的安装就完成了)。

    验证是否安装成功

    1. 从开始菜单中打开刚刚安装的mysql命令行客户端

    2. 输入密码回车

    3. 输入show databases;:这个命令后面一定要加分号(;),表示sql语句结束。这个命令用于表示显示默认安装的数据库,如果能显示出数据库列表,则说明安装成功。

    安装过程中可能遇到的问题及解决办法

    1. 安装失败并出现乱码

  • 原因:计算机名称为中文可能导致乱码,从而引发安装失败。
  • 解决办法:
  • 修改my.ini文件中的相关设置为英文。
  • 更改计算机名为英文后,再尝试安装。
  • 如果问题仍然存在,建议彻底删除已安装的MySQL,包括安装包,并重启计算机后再尝试安装。
  • 2. starting the server失败

  • 原因:通常是因为上次安装的该软件未清除干净。
  • 解决办法:
  • 保持住这个页面,不用叉掉重装。
  • 计算机—>右键—>管理。找到mysql。
  • 右键—>属性—>登录。
  • 点击允许服务于桌面交互,回到这一界面再一次安装。
  • MySQL软件推荐及介绍

    在使用MySQL时,有一些图形化管理工具可以帮助用户更方便地管理数据库。以下是一些推荐的软件:

    | 软件名称 | 简介 | 特点 |

    | | | |

    | DBeaver | 基于Java开发的数据库管理工具,提供开源免费版本,支持多种数据库类型 | 跨平台、多数据库支持、开源免费 |

    | DataGrip | 由JetBrains开发的数据库管理工具,支持多种数据库,提供智能代码补全和语法检查 | 跨平台、智能代码补全、语法检查 |

    | phpMyAdmin | 基于Web的MySQL管理工具,支持多语言,提供直观的用户界面 | 跨平台、多语言支持、Web界面 |

    | Navicat | 商业化的数据库管理工具,支持多种数据库,提供强大的SQL编辑和管理功能 | 跨平台、商业化、功能强大 |

    | MySQL Workbench | MySQL官方提供的数据库设计和管理工具,支持数据库建模和SQL开发 | 官方工具、数据库建模、SQL开发 |

    以上软件各有特点和优势,用户可以根据自己的需求和使用习惯选择适合的工具。

    最新文章